Excerpts from Swami Venkatesananda's writings

Sin is neither in God nor in nature, but is hidden in the defiance and the desire.
We have to come to the end of the tether, we have to experience despair, we have to go right down to the edge of the precipice, ready to be knocked over.
Then you know what danger is, then you know what grace is, then you know what lies beyond what is called life.
Saint Francis looked at this man and said, "If you have not learned so far, I cannot teach you any more. If you have not had the power of observation, then saying a few words is not going to be of any use to you."

